While "Filmzilla" is a popular name associated with movie downloads, it is important to note that sites like Filmyzilla often operate outside legal streaming frameworks by distributing copyrighted content without authorization.
The platform updates its catalog rapidly, often uploading pirated copies of new releases within hours of their theatrical debut. Because operating such a site violates copyright laws, internet service providers (ISPs) regularly block its active links, causing users to search for variations like "o filmzillacom" to find active proxy mirrors. In India, the Cinematograph Act of 1952 (amended in 2023) and the Indian Copyright Act, 1957, strictly prohibit the recording or distribution of copyrighted films. Accessing O FilmzillaCom is a violation of intellectual property laws.
Hosting, distributing, or downloading copyrighted material without authorization violates intellectual property laws in most countries, including the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A) in the United States and the Copyright Act in India.
